This is probably among the creepiest songs ever. Dreamy (in my opinion, it's the very definition of Dream Pop), uplifting music, terribly pained lyrics about two lovers in a really turbulent relationship ("every door conceals a dream and a nightmare") in which love and hate walk together, but somehow the love is stronger ("my love for you still burns"). Even after death, like the above guys said.

I agree with each of you--clearly an agonized love song, but I think there's another metaphor at hand. Apply the notion of a city to the song. She's in love with a city as well. Or it's just one sweeping tribute to a city disguised as a love song. Read it over in that light. I'd like to know what you think.

While I might be way off base, I feel confident Mikki would confirm that metaphor is there.
